Madras Beef Curry
Serving Size : 1
Ingredients for prepare Madras Beef Curry
:
| Amount | Measure | Ingredient - Preparation Method |
| 1 | pound | beef - cut into 1" cubes |
| 2 | tablespoons | lemon juice |
| 2 | teaspoons | salt |
| 1 | large | onion - finely chopped |
| 2 | | garlic cloves - finely chopped |
| 2 | | chiles - finely chopped |
| 2 | tablespoons | coriander - ground |
| 1 | teaspoon | cumin - ground |
| 1 | tablespoon | turmeric |
| 1 | teaspoon | powdered ginger |
| 2 | teaspoons | black pepper |
| 4 | ounces | tomato paste |
| 2 3/4 | cups | beef stock |
| 1/4 | cup | ghee |
| 2 | tablespoons | garam masala |
